Euler’s inequality for the circumradius and inradius of a triangle

Shirali, Shailesh (2020) Euler’s inequality for the circumradius and inradius of a triangle. At Right Angles (6). pp. 58-62. ISSN 2582-1873

Abstract

For any arbitrary triangle ABC, let R denote its circumradius and r its inradius (Figure 1). It was the Swiss-German mathematician Leonhard Euler who first observed that regardless of the shape of the triangle, the following inequality is invariably true:
